APP: Agent Planning Package

Nowadays, a large number of planning systems exist. The majority of them are either applicable only to specific domains (domain dependent) or support only plan generation, but not plan execution and supervision. This paper presents Agent Planning Package (APP), a new domain independent planner which facilitates the creation of intelligent agents. Through the use of APP, agents can generate plans within their operating environment, as well as execute them and supervise the execution. Furthermore, APP supports online changes to the planning problem and domain, as well as creation of multiple plans and plans which contain alternative paths of execution.
